JUKI Zevatech KE-2010 High Speed Flexible Mounter E2104729000 BACK PLATE admin 10 years ago We offer JUKI Zevatech KE-2010 High Speed Flexible Mounter E2104729000 BACK PLATE. Pls contact sales@smtobx.com